I am not fond of Chinese food but just tried these dishes.

The wax duck is basically like a Chinese version of Parma ham, except that it was duck.

The wax sausages were the usual taste, but they were inferior compared to the ones in CWB, as the ones there contain duck blood and liver.

The best item was the crunchy pork knuckle, it has truly crunchy skin, and the pork was still tender and not dry.
For the desserts, there were many items ranging from fruit to bread pudding.
There was raclette cheese too!
Service was excellent, they start your buffet off with a plate of fine pork knuckle cuts, sausage and sauerkraut.
